Where to Find Authentic Sportsbook Payout Reports
Here are some reliable channels to seek out real user feedback on sportsbook payouts:
-
Independent Betting Forums and Communities
Platforms such as Reddit (r/sportsbook, r/gambling), BettingTalk, and other specialized forums offer candid discussions by users recounting withdrawal experiences. Members often report specific issues related to payout delays, verification requests, and bank processing times.
Pros: Unfiltered, live insights; multiple perspectives.
Cons: Can sometimes be anecdotal or exaggerated, so cross-check multiple posts. -
Review Sites with Verified User Feedback
Websites focusing on sportsbook reviews sometimes let users submit withdrawal ratings separately. Look for reviews that detail KYC and AML compliance experiences, as these impact speed and success of payouts.
Example: On platforms that list Oddstrader, precise notes on withdrawal experience can highlight how quickly funds arrive and the responsiveness of support when issues arise.

Regulatory Authority Complaints Pages
Depending on licensing jurisdictions (Malta, UK, Curacao, etc.), official gambling commissions publish statistics or handle disputes. Visiting their websites can reveal frequent payout-related complaints against certain operators.
Note: Licenses heavily affect consumer protections and dispute resolution options.

How Regulation and Licensing Differences Impact Payouts
Licensing jurisdictions enforce varied rules on sportsbooks. Some are stricter about payout times, player fund segregation, and KYC procedures.
Licensing Jurisdiction Payout Regulation Consumer Protection Dispute Resolution U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) Typically requires payout within 24-72 hours once verified High player fund protection and mandatory licensing audits Player complaints reviewed with enforceable sanctions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) Clear payout timelines and focus on responsible gaming Strong regulations but payout delays linked to KYC verifications happen Dedicated dispute resolution processes available Curacao eGaming Less stringent payout enforcement Lower consumer protections; companies mostly self-regulated Limited intervention on disputes; reliance on operator goodwillWhen reading sportsbook payout reports or withdrawal experience accounts, always check the licensing footer and terms. Banking Methods and Payout Processing Times
The payout experience depends greatly on what banking methods are supported and their processing times. Common payout options include:

- Bank Transfers (wire, ACH)
- Credit/Debit Cards
- E-wallets (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ller)
- Crypto Wallets (Bitcoin, Ethereum)
Each has pros and cons:
- Bank Transfers tend to be slower (3-7 business days) but widely accessible.
- E-wallets offer fast withdrawals, sometimes within hours, but may not be supported everywhere.
- Crypto payouts are emerging and valued for speed and anonymity but require technical know-how.
Reading sportsbook payout reports from users reveals that fewer banking options often mean more payout friction. Some forums highlight issues where sportsbooks delay withdrawals by requesting repeated KYC checks or even partial document submissions.
The Role of Geolocation Technology and KYC in Payouts
Sportsbooks use geolocation technology to comply with licensing geographic restrictions. It ensures bettors are located where the sportsbook is legally permitted to operate. But this tech adds layers of verification:
- Geolocation Checks: May trigger additional identity proofing if the detected location is ambiguous.
- KYC (Know Your Customer): Requires users to submit government-issued IDs, proof of address, and sometimes selfies to confirm identity.
These compliance measures exist to fight money laundering (AML) and fraud but often lead to delayed or blocked withdrawals if documents don’t pass validation checks. Many sportsbook payout reports discuss how failure to promptly submit or clarify KYC documents results in funds being held back.

Consumer Protections and Dispute Resolution
When withdrawal problems arise, consumer protection depends heavily on operator policies and jurisdictional enforcement.
- Licensed sportsbooks usually provide channels for dispute resolution, including support escalation and independent mediators via their regulators.
- Operators without strict regulatory oversight may stonewall withdrawal requests or impose arbitrary delays, leaving bettors with little recourse.
Independent betting communities often share guides on how and when to escalate payout disputes:
- Contact sportsbook support with documented proof.
- Use live chat or phone support to push escalation.
- If unresolved, submit a complaint to the licensing authority.
- Consider online arbitration services or betting ombudsman where available.
- Keep records of all communication and payout requests.
